      The paper deals with processes which are the continuous version of the Glauber dynamics for lattice systems, and the main focus is on the spectral properties of the associated infinitesimal generator, which exhibits a spectral gap for small positive potentials and small high temperature regimes. In the case of operators associated with Gibbs measure, one derives sufficient conditions for the presence of a spectral gap and bounds on the size of the gap, which are defined in terms of potential and activity.
